The CAOs ( Casualty Assistance Officers) will arrive at the doorstep of an American family. There are always two and they will be dressed immaculately in the dress uniform of their service branch. It is their solemn duty to deliver the news that an American soldier, sailor,
airman or marine has been killed in action. The body or the remaining parts will be packed in ice and placed in an aluminum casket. The casket will be draped in the flag of the United States of America. It will be carried aboard a military aircraft past service members
standing at attention and saluting their fallen comrade. That plane will land at Dover, Delaware and the family will be their to receive their loved one.
Their will be an honor guard that caries the casket to the waiting hearse past service members standing at attention and saluting. From the moment of death the body will have never been unaccompanied. There will be a military funeral. Taps will be played and three volleys
Of rifle fire will crack the air. The flag will be folded and then presented to a young widow or widower on behalf of a grateful nation. The Russians will pay the bounty for the dead American to an Afghan warlord. The President of the United States knows this but he chooses
To do worse than nothing. He rewards the Russians. He fights for their interests. He fights to have them rejoin the G-7. He delights them by withdrawing American forces from Germany. He puts his illiberal cronies in charge of VOA. He doesnt care about the dead American
Soldier. Trump went West Point and saw the young officers who will soon be targeted for death by Russian money. The cowardly Republican Senators will say nothing. They are too afraid to be tweeted at by Trump. The whole rancid lot apologists, collaborators and silent weaklings
needs to be repudiated by the righteous rage of the American people in November. @ProjectLincoln
